BMW of North America, LLC (BMW) is recalling certain 2026 X6, X7, X5, and X5 Plug-In Hybrid vehicles. The instrument panel may have been manufactured incorrectly and prevent the passenger-side air bag from deploying properly.
Safety Risk
An air bag that does not deploy properly can increase the risk of injury during a crash.
Remedy
Dealers will replace the instrument panel trim, free of charge. The vehicles have not been sold from dealer inventory and therefore, no owner letters will be mailed. Owners may contact BMW customer service at 1-800-525-7417. Vehicle Identification Numbers (VINs) involved in this recall became searchable on NHTSA.gov on December 4, 2025.

On certain vehicles, the brake Hydraulic Control Unit (HCU) may become contaminated by a reaction between brake fluid and internal anti-corrosion coatings. This could cause an internal control valve to stick open, potentially increasing brake pedal travel and/or stopping distances. This may create an increased risk of a crash causing injury and/or damage to property.

On certain vehicles, the front passenger seat occupant sensor mat could stop working over time. This could cause the airbag system to turn off the passenger-front airbag even when a passenger is seated.
Note: The airbag warning light or passenger airbag OFF light will turn on if the sensor mat stops working.
Safety Risk
An airbag that is turned off could increase the risk of injury to a passenger in a crash.
Remedy
Porsche will notify owners by mail and instruct you to take your vehicle to a dealer to replace the front passenger seat cushion and occupant sensor mat.

BMW of North America, LLC (BMW) is recalling certain 2023 S 1000 RR motorcycles. The motorcycle hand brake lever may not function correctly, reducing brake performance.
Safety Risk
Reduced brake performance can extend the distance required to stop the motorcycle, increasing the risk of a crash.
Remedy
Dealers will replace the hand brake lever fulcrum pin,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ed May 25, 2023. Owners may contact BMW customer service at 1-800-525-7417.

Certain vehicles may experience a malfunction of the Vehicle Stability Assist (VSA) system, which could apply a small amount of brake force for a fraction of a second, even if the brake pedal has not been depressed. If the driver applies the brakes during a malfunction, the VSA system may employ the brake assist feature, which would increase braking force, exceeding the driver’s intended input. In either instance, an unexpected and unnecessary brake application could increase the risk of a crash causing property damage and/or personal injury.

Toyota is recalling certain model year 2006-2010 Yaris vehicles manufactured August 22, 2005, through May 12, 2010, and 2008-2010 Scion xD vehicles manufactured April 4, 2007, through May 12, 2010. In the affected vehicles, the springs used for the seat rails on the driver's seat and the seat rails of the front passenger seat of three-door models may break.
Safety Risk
If the spring breaks, the seat may not lock in position. In the event of a vehicle crash, the seat could move increasing the risk of injury to the seat occupant.
Remedy
Toyota will notify owners, and dealers will inspect the seat rail, and replace it with a new one, if necessary, free of charge. The recall began on July 3, 2014. Owners may contact Toyota at 1-800-331-4331.

On certain vehicles with Electro-Hydraulic Power Assist Steering (EHPAS), rust had formed inside the high-pressure pipe on the power steering system during manufacturing due to improper processing. Rust particles may detach from the pipe walls and enter the motorized power steering pump, causing damage to the pump bearings. As a result, gear lubrication may be reduced, leading to an increased load on the motor. Should this happen, there is the potential for the power steering system to enter the fail safe mode in order to prevent overheating, resulting in the power steering warning lamp to light and the motorized pump to stop which could lead to a loss of power assist and the required steering effort will increase.

On certain vehicles, a mounting stud used to secure the airbag sensing and diagnostic module (SDM) to the vehicle may have been incorrectly positioned during the assembly process. This could stress the SDM housing and cause it to fracture which could potentially allow water to enter the SDM and cause it to malfunction. If the SDM does not perform as intended, it could increase the risk of occupant injury in the event of a crash.

Chrysler (FCA US, LLC) is recalling certain 2022-2026 Jeep Grand Cherokee and 2023-2025 Jeep Grand Cherokee L vehicles. A software error in the occupant restraint controller module may cause the delayed deployment of the side air bags during a crash.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ard number 214, "Side Impact Protection."
Safety Risk
Delayed air bag deployment during a crash increases the risk of injury.
Remedy
Dealers will update the occupant restraint controller module software, free of charge. Owner notification letters are expected to be mailed June 11, 2026. Owners may contact Chrysler customer service at 800-853-1403. Chrysler's number for this recall is 01D. Vehicle Identification Numbers (VINs) involved in this recall will be searchable on NHTSA.gov on May 28, 2026.
